What is the difference between Temporary Wildlife Photography vs Temporary Nature Photography?

AspectTemporary Wildlife PhotographyTemporary Nature Photography
CredentialsPhotography skills, possibly wildlife or nature photography certificationsPhotography skills, possibly nature or landscape photography certifications
Work EnvironmentWildlife habitats, outdoor settings, remote locationsNatural landscapes, parks, outdoor environments
Employer & IndustryWildlife organizations, conservation groups, media outletsNature magazines, environmental agencies, tourism companies
Search & Comparison IntentYesYes

Temporary Wildlife Photography focuses specifically on capturing images of animals in their natural habitats, often requiring specialized knowledge of wildlife behavior. Temporary Nature Photography encompasses a broader range of outdoor scenes, including landscapes and plant life. While both roles involve outdoor work and photography skills, they differ in subject focus and industry applications.

Can you make a living off temporary wildlife photography?

Temporary wildlife photography can be a viable income source for professionals who build a strong portfolio, develop niche expertise, and secure assignments from clients such as magazines, conservation organizations, or stock photo agencies. However, it often requires significant experience, networking, and the ability to adapt to variable schedules and locations to generate consistent income.

How much do temporary wildlife photographers get paid?

Temporary wildlife photographers typically earn between $15 and $50 per hour, depending on experience, location, and the complexity of the assignment. Pay rates may also vary based on whether the work is freelance or through an agency, and additional skills such as knowledge of wildlife behavior or specialized equipment can influence compensation.

Is there a demand for temporary wildlife photographers?

Temporary wildlife photography is a niche field with steady demand in nature reserves, media projects, and conservation organizations. Opportunities often depend on seasonal projects, location, and specialized skills such as using telephoto lenses and understanding animal behavior.

Brightpoint Community College is a two-year public institution of higher education and is one of the largest of Virginia's 23 community colleges. The college is located within the Greater Richmond metropolitan area. It serves students and the community at its two campuses, in Chester and Midlothian; online; and in locations throughout its service area. Brightpoint Community College's mission is to provide quality educational opportunities that inspire student success and community vitality. It envisions a success story for every student.
General Information: The Division of Arts, Humanities, and Social Sciences at Brightpoint Community College augments full-time teaching faculty with qualified part-time instructors to enhance the student learning process. Adjunct Faculty teaching is limited to a maximum of 8 credit hours in the summer semester, 12 credit hours in the fall semester, and 12 credit hours in the spring semester. These limits are for total number of credits hours taught in the Virginia's Community Colleges (VCCS). Additional restrictions may apply depending upon other positions occupied within VCCS.
Please note there may not currently be an opening in this area and that the division office will contact you should an opening occur.
Responsibilities: To provide online or traditional (on-campus) delivery instruction on either the Chester or Midlothian campus of the college. Courses offered in the discipline include Alternative Photographic Processes, Basic Photography, Commercial Photography, Digital Film Editing and Post Production, Digital Photography II, Electronic Darkroom, Film Production I & II, History of Photography, Introduction to Digital Photography, Nature Photography, Screenwriting, Studio Lighting I & II, and Wildlife Photography.
Special Assignments
May be required to perform other duties as assigned. May be required to assist the agency or state government generally in the event of an emergency declaration by the Governor.
KSA's/Required Qualifications
Minimum of a master's degree in the discipline or master's degree in related field with 18 graduate semester hours of coursework in Photography.
Additional Considerations
Prior teaching experience at the postsecondary level. Ability to use instructional technologies. Excellent interpersonal and communications skills.
